#1ca6b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ca6bd is composed of 11% red, 65.1%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.2% cyan, 12.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 188.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 42.5%. #1ca6bd color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#004d7b.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#1ca6b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ca6bd has RGB values of R:28, G:166,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 1877693.

Shades and Tints of #1ca6b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effbfd is the lightest one.
